授業内容
In this course, we will focus on structures and issues of the global economy, looking into economic situations of major countries in the world. In doing so, we compare countries from a variety of macro-economic statistics such as national accounts, balance of payments statistics and other multilateral data. In addition, we will identify achievements of the globalization of economies such as free trade and economic partnership agreements as well as economic and currency integration while discussing its negative aspects such as the world-wide contagions of currency and financial crises as well as widening gaps between rich and poor.

授業計画
1.Economic Systems in the World, Capitalism and Socialism 2.Flow of National Economies
3.Economic Growth and Productivity
4.Middle Income Trap and Global Value Chain
5Upgrading of Manufacturing and the 4th Industrial Revolution 6.Balance of Payments Structures
7.Merchandise Trade and Trade in Value Added
8.Trade in Service and Mode of Supply
9.Foreign Direct Investments and Multinational Enterprises
10.Free Trade and Economic Partnership Agreements, Regional Economic Integration 11.International Labor Movements and Workers Remittances
12.Official Development Assistance and International Development Organizations 13.Financial Structures of Major Countries and Global Flow of Funds 14.Currency/Financial Integration and Crises in the World
15.Degrees of Happiness in the World
